Entering Aurélie Popek’s Gray d’Albion retail space you’re initially struck by its delicate, muted ambience, but first and foremost Moss Be is a tribute to Kate Moss, portrayed by artist Chris in the artworks on sale here. In its 100m² you’ll discover a galaxy of names such as Sara Roka, Courrèges, Vicedomini, Jay Ahr, Perle by Lola, T by Alexander Wang and Alex Perry. In fact this is the only place in Cannes stocking Italian designer Sara Roka’s collection, which includes a white cotton shirt that morphs into a navy or red dress. A mention too for German label Aphero’s stretch leathers.
